M. Ann Good, 66, of Grass Creek passed away January 30, 2008 at her residence.
Born November 20, 1941 in Kewanna, she was the daughter of the late Donald & Helen (Oliver) Hizer.
She was a 1959 graduate of Grass Creek High School, a graduate of Manchester College where she received a B.S. degree in 1971, and she was also a 1975 graduate of Indiana University where she earned her Masters degree in education.
Ann was a Special Education teacher for Logansport Joint Services. She taught at Logansport, Peru, Kewanna, Caston, Winamac and for many years at Pioneer, retiring in 1999 after 28 years.
She was a member of the Retired Teachers Association and also volunteered at Rochester Community Schools. Ann enjoyed cooking, gardening, reading and spending time with her grandchildren.
